Key Insights

The global single-use, single-patient blood pressure cuff market is experiencing robust growth, projected to reach $611 million in 2025 and maintain a Compound Annual Growth Rate (CAGR) of 11.6% from 2025 to 2033. This significant expansion is driven by several key factors. Increasing infection control concerns within healthcare settings are paramount, with single-use cuffs offering a crucial solution to minimize cross-contamination risks and improve patient safety. The rising prevalence of chronic diseases like hypertension, necessitating frequent blood pressure monitoring, further fuels market demand. Additionally, technological advancements in cuff design, incorporating improved accuracy and patient comfort, are contributing to market growth. The segment is further diversified by application (hospital, clinic, other settings) and cuff type (adult, newborn, child), allowing for targeted product development and market penetration. North America currently holds a substantial market share, attributed to advanced healthcare infrastructure and high adoption rates of infection control practices. However, Asia-Pacific is anticipated to showcase the fastest growth during the forecast period, driven by expanding healthcare expenditure and rising awareness of hygiene protocols in developing economies.

The competitive landscape is characterized by the presence of both established medical device manufacturers and specialized companies. Key players such as Hill-Rom, Cardinal Health, GE Healthcare, and Medline are leveraging their existing distribution networks and brand recognition to consolidate their market positions. Smaller players are focusing on innovation and niche product development to gain market share. Future growth will depend on continuous innovation in materials science, improved accuracy and usability of devices, strategic partnerships, and targeted marketing efforts in key regions, with particular focus on demonstrating the cost-effectiveness of single-use cuffs compared to the long-term expenses of sterilization and potential infection control failures associated with reusable cuffs. Government regulations and initiatives promoting infection control will also play a significant role in shaping market trajectories.

Driving Forces: What's Propelling the Single-Use Single Patient Cuff Market?

The single-use single-patient cuff market's impressive growth trajectory is fueled by several key factors. Firstly, the heightened emphasis on infection control and prevention within healthcare settings is a primary driver. Single-use cuffs eliminate the risk of cross-contamination associated with reusable cuffs, significantly reducing the incidence of healthcare-associated infections (HAIs). This is particularly crucial in preventing the spread of antibiotic-resistant bacteria, a growing global health concern. Secondly, the increasing prevalence of chronic diseases, particularly among the aging population, is contributing to the rising demand for blood pressure monitoring, thereby boosting demand for disposable cuffs. The convenience and efficiency offered by single-use cuffs also appeal to healthcare providers, who appreciate the time and resource savings associated with eliminating sterilization processes. This efficiency translates to improved workflow and reduced operational costs, making single-use cuffs a financially attractive option for healthcare facilities. Lastly, the continuous advancements in cuff design, including improved accuracy, comfort, and ease of use, are further enhancing market appeal and driving adoption rates.

Challenges and Restraints in Single-Use Single Patient Cuff Market

Despite the significant growth opportunities, the single-use single-patient cuff market faces certain challenges. The relatively higher cost of disposable cuffs compared to reusable ones remains a significant barrier for some healthcare facilities, particularly in resource-constrained settings. This cost difference needs to be carefully weighed against the long-term savings achieved by eliminating sterilization costs and reducing the risk of HAIs. Furthermore, the disposal of a large volume of medical waste generated by single-use cuffs raises environmental concerns and necessitates sustainable waste management strategies. Regulations and guidelines regarding medical waste disposal vary across different regions, introducing complexity and potential compliance challenges for manufacturers and healthcare providers. The market also faces competition from reusable cuffs, which remain a viable alternative in some settings. Overcoming these challenges requires a concerted effort from manufacturers, healthcare providers, and regulatory bodies to find cost-effective, environmentally conscious solutions and to promote the long-term cost-benefit analysis of single-use cuffs over reusable alternatives.
